The Sheepadoodle is a cross between the Old English Sheepdog and the Poodle. This breed is known for its hypoallergenic coat, intelligence, and playful nature. They are excellent family pets and do well with children and other animals.
On the other hand, the Cavalier King Charles Spaniel is a small, affectionate breed known for its gentle and friendly demeanor. They are great lap dogs and are known for their devotion to their owners.
When you mix the Sheepadoodle with the Cavalier King Charles Spaniel, you get a dog that combines the best traits of both breeds. The Sheepadoodle-Cavalier King Charles Spaniel mix is typically medium-sized with a fluffy coat that may be curly or wavy. They are usually black and white, resembling a smaller version of the Sheepadoodle.
These crossbreeds are known for their intelligence, loyalty, and affectionate nature. They are great with children and other pets, making them excellent family companions. They are also energetic and playful, requiring regular exercise and mental stimulation to keep them happy and healthy.
Like all crossbreeds, the Sheepadoodle-Cavalier King Charles Spaniel mix may inherit health issues from both parent breeds. It is important to be aware of common health concerns in both the Sheepadoodle and the Cavalier King Charles Spaniel to ensure the well-being of your mixed breed dog.
Some potential health concerns in the Sheepadoodle-Cavalier King Charles Spaniel mix include hip dysplasia, progressive retinal atrophy, and heart problems. Regular veterinary check-ups and a healthy diet can help prevent or manage these health issues.
To keep your Sheepadoodle-Cavalier King Charles Spaniel mix happy and healthy, it is essential to provide them with regular exercise, mental stimulation, and a nutritious diet. These crossbreeds are intelligent and energetic, so they benefit from activities that engage their minds and bodies.
Regular grooming is also important for the Sheepadoodle-Cavalier King Charles Spaniel mix, as they may have a fluffy coat that requires frequent brushing to prevent matting. Additionally, dental care, nail trimming, and ear cleaning are essential parts of their grooming routine.
